French President Emmanuel Macron, who expressed his desire to hold a telephone conversation with Russian President Vladimir Putin, has not yet taken any real steps toward this goal.

Operative Information Center-OMM reports that Maria Zakharova, the spokesperson for the Russian Ministry of Foreign Affairs (MFA), made this statement during a briefing. According to her, the statements from the French side have not transitioned into a practical dimension. As often happens with our French colleagues, the matter has not gone beyond words so far, Zakharova stated.

The diplomat claimed that Macron does not actually intend to hold negotiations with Putin. She believes the French leader is using such public statements to attempt to attach his own demands to the negotiation process regarding Ukraine. Furthermore, Zakharova emphasized that Russia has not refused high-level contacts with Paris. She noted that the rejection of dialogue was the choice of the French leadership, not Moscow.

The MFA spokesperson added that in the context of resolving the Ukraine conflict, few countries have exerted as much effort as France to disrupt Russian-American relations. This diplomatic tension comes amid a broader cooling of relations between the West and Russia, where France has historically attempted to position itself as a mediator. Despite these previous efforts, the current rhetoric from the Russian MFA suggests a significant breakdown in trust and communication channels between the Elysee Palace and the Kremlin.
